Traffic accident on the Tetovë-Skopje highway, five people injured

Five individuals were injured following a motor vehicle accident that occurred last night on the Tetovo-Skopje highway. According to reports from MPB, the collision involved two vehicles: a Volkswagen Caddy truck bearing Skopje license plates and a Golf sedan with Ohrid registration plates. The accident resulted in injuries to two drivers and three passengers.

All injured parties were transported to major medical facilities in Skopje, specifically the Clinical Center and “8 Shtatori,” for immediate treatment. The incident caused significant disruption to the flow of vehicles, leading to a major traffic blockage and extensive queues of cars along the highway corridor. Authorities responded to manage the ensuing traffic difficulties.

Following the collision, an official investigation has been initiated to determine the precise causes of the accident. The authorities are currently examining the circumstances surrounding the crash to ascertain liability and prevent future incidents on the route connecting the two cities. The focus remains on clearing the highway and managing the substantial traffic backlog until the investigation is concluded.
